#43c434 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43c434 is composed of 26.3% red, 76.9%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.5%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 113.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 48.6%. #43c434 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ff68 with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#43c434 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#43c434 has RGB values of R:67, G:196,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 4441140.

Shades and Tints of #43c434
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a03 is the darkest color, while #fafef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#43c434
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788177 is the less saturated color, while #1df404 is the most saturated one.
